Electrical Issues
This is a new one to me. I have 4-240's and never had this issue before. Started up the car and while driving all of a sudden there seemed to be an electrical issue. Blower motor for a/c went off and a few idiot lights came on. Car did not stall. All of this lasted for about 5 seconds and then went away.
I spun all fuses and checked alternator belts/wires and output at battery(13.5 volts)

I had the same issue with my 240. Except my SRS light would come on and then I would have no headlights, AC, radio, or power windows. Took out the center console and there was some real flaky wiring behind there. Check for wiring there first.
flakey wiring is a big issue on 1983-1987 inclusive, when they used 'biodegradable' wiring, as an attempt at getting on the RoHS (reduction of hazardous substances) bandwagon early on. 88+ uses better wiring
